Embodiment 1
[0072] as attached figure 1 A method flow chart of an intelligent operation and maintenance support method is shown, including:
[0073] Step 100: Perform resource dynamic scheduling through the resource virtualized cloud operating system, and determine the parameter configuration of the resource dynamic scheduling;
[0074] The present invention realizes the virtualization of the data resources through the cloud operating system when implementing the dynamic scheduling of the data resources, and then can realize the resource scheduling of the data in the Internet. In data scheduling, resources such as network resources, computing resources, and storage resources are virtualized, so that the data nodes of the present invention can be virtualized. As a preferred embodiment, the present invention can support at least 100,000-level data nodes Resource virtualization and automatic scheduling. Embodiment 3
[0095] As an embodiment of the present invention, the resource virtualization cloud operating system is used to perform dynamic resource scheduling, and determining the parameter configuration of the resource dynamic scheduling includes:
[0096] issuing a resource allocation task through the application program, and running the resource allocation task on the resource scheduling cluster;
[0097] The cluster resources of the resource scheduling cluster are modularized through lightweight containerization and isolation functions.
[0098] The principle of the present invention is that the present invention allocates resource allocation tasks through application programs, and then allocates resource allocation tasks based on resource scheduling on the cluster, and finally isolates each process, cluster resource, and preset isolation function of the task through containerization Realize the modularization of cluster resources.
